본 고안은 자동차의 주차 브레이크의 래치(31)와 폴(20)의 접촉에 의한 마찰음 발생을 억제 되게 한 주차 브레이크에 관한 것이다. 종래에는 주차 브레이크에 제동을 걸기 위하여 레버(10)를 잡아 당기면 래치(31)와 폴(20)은 미끄럼 접촉을 하게 되고, 상기의 미끄럼 접촉은 탑승자에게 불쾌감을 주는 마찰음을 발생시켰다. 따라서 본 고안은 래치의 폴(20)에 롤러(21)를 결합시켜 래치(31)의 폴(20)에 설치되는 롤러(21)가 섹터의 래치홈을 타고 구름 접촉되게 하여 마찰과 마찰소음을 방지하고 이에 따라 제품의 품질과 상품성을 향상시킬 수 있도록 한 주차 브레이크 구조에 관한 것이다.The present invention relates to a parking brake to suppress the generation of friction noise due to the contact of the latch 31 and the pawl 20 of the parking brake of the vehicle. Conventionally, when the lever 10 is pulled to apply the brake to the parking brake, the latch 31 and the pawl 20 are in sliding contact, and the sliding contact generates an unpleasant friction sound to the occupant. Therefore, the present invention couples the roller 21 to the pawl 20 of the latch so that the roller 21 installed on the pawl 20 of the latch 31 makes rolling contact with the sector of the latch groove of the latch, thereby providing friction and friction noise. Parking brake structure to prevent and thereby improve the quality and merchandise of the product.

본 고안은 자동차의 주정차시 사용하는 주차 브레이크 구조에 관한 것으로, 특히 주차 브레이크의 폴과 연결되어 작동시 섹터에 로킹되는 래치의 끝단으로 섹터에 걸림 동작하는 부위에 합성수지재 롤러를 설치하여 주차 브레이크의 동작시 상기 롤러가 래치와 걸림 동작할 수 있게 하여 래치에서 발생되는 소음을 억제 시켜줄 수 있는 주차 브레이크 구조에 관한 것이다.The present invention relates to a parking brake structure for use in parking of a vehicle, and in particular, a synthetic resin roller is installed at a part of the latch that is connected to a pawl of a parking brake and locked to a sector at the end of the latch. It relates to a parking brake structure that can suppress the noise generated in the latch by enabling the roller to engage the latch during operation.

일반적으로 차량의 주정차시에는 차량이 미끄러짐을 방지하기 위하여 주차 브레이크를 사용하게 되는데, 상기 주차 브레이크는 레버의 당김 동작에 의해 로드 끝단의 래치가 섹터에 걸려지면서 로킹이 이루어지게 되는 것이다.In general, when the vehicle is stopped, the parking brake is used to prevent the vehicle from slipping. The parking brake is locked by the latch at the end of the rod by the pulling operation of the lever.

이와같은 목적으로 이용되는 종래의 주차 브레이크는 제1도에 나타낸 바와 같이 버튼(12)을 갖는 레버(10)의 로드(20)끝단에 걸림폴(11)을 갖는 래치(31)를 설치하고, 상기 래치(31)와 걸림 동작하는 섹터(30)는 레버(10)측의 원주면에 래치홈(32)이 형성되어 상기 래치(31)의 걸림폴(11)의 섹터(30)의 래치홈(32)이 직접 걸림 동작할 수 있게 구성되어 있다.The conventional parking brake used for this purpose is provided with a latch 31 having a locking pole 11 at the end of the rod 20 of the lever 10 having the button 12 as shown in FIG. A latch groove 32 is formed in the circumferential surface of the lever 10 side so that the sector 30 that engages with the latch 31 is latch groove of the sector 30 of the latch pole 11 of the latch 31. The 32 is comprised so that a direct latch operation can be carried out.

이러한 종래의 구성에서는 차량의 주정차시 주차 브레이크의 레버(10)를 잡아 당겨 브레이크에 제동을 걸 경우, 로드(20)끝단에 설치되는 래치(31)의 걸림폴(11)과 섹터(30)에 형성되어 있는 래치홈(32)이 걸림 동작하면서 미끄럼 접촉을 하게 되며, 상기 래치(31)의 걸림 폴(20)과 섹터(30)의 래치홈(32)에서의 미끄럼 접촉은 마찰음을 발생시켜 소음 발생이 심하게 나타나는 문제점이 있었고, 이에따라 제품의 품질과 상품성 및 신뢰성을 저하시키는 문제점이 있었다.In such a conventional configuration, when the vehicle is parked and the vehicle pulls the lever 10 of the parking brake to brake the brake, the latch pole 11 and the sector 30 of the latch 31 installed at the end of the rod 20 are applied to the brake. The latch groove 32 formed is in sliding contact while the locking groove 32 is engaged, and the sliding contact between the latching pawl 20 of the latch 31 and the latch groove 32 of the sector 30 generates a friction sound to generate noise. There was a problem that occurred severely, and accordingly there was a problem of degrading the quality and commerciality and reliability of the product.

본 고안은 상기한 문제점을 해소하기 위하여 안출한 것으로, 그 목적은 주차 브레이크 제동시 래치의 걸림폴과 섹터의 래치홈에서 발생되는 마찰음을 억제하는 주차 브레이크 구조를 제공하는데 있다.The present invention has been made to solve the above problems, an object of the present invention is to provide a parking brake structure that suppresses the friction noise generated in the latching pawl and the latch groove of the latch when the parking brake braking.

상기와 같은 목적을 달성하기 위하여 본 고안은 섹터의 래치홈과 걸림 접촉되는 래치의 걸림폴에 마찰음을 억제할 수 있는 합성수지재 롤러를 결합하여 주차 브레이크의 제동시 소음을 방지할 수 있게 구성 하였다.In order to achieve the above object, the present invention is configured to prevent noise during braking of the parking brake by combining a synthetic resin roller that can suppress the friction sound to the latching pole of the latch contacting the latch groove of the sector.

이하에서 본 고안의 실시 예를 첨부된 도면을 참조하면서 상세히 설명하면 다음과 같다.Hereinafter, an embodiment of the present invention will be described in detail with reference to the accompanying drawings.

본 고안의 구성을 보면 제2도에 나타낸 바와 같이 버튼(12)을 갖는 레버(10)의 로드(20)끝단에 설치되어 섹터(30)의 래치홈(32)을 타고 걸림 동작하는 래치(31)의 끝단 걸림폴(11)에 마찰 소음을 방지할 수 있는 합성수지재 롤러(21)를 회전 가능하게 설치하여 주차 브레이크의 조작시 상기 래치(31)에 설치되는 합성수지재 롤러(21)와 섹터(30)의 래치홈(32)이 걸림 동작할 수 있게 구성된 것이다.In the construction of the present invention, as shown in FIG. 2, the latch 31 is installed at the end of the rod 20 of the lever 10 having the button 12 and is engaged with the latch groove 32 of the sector 30. The synthetic resin roller 21 and the sector (22) installed in the latch 31 when the parking brake is operated by rotatably installing the synthetic resin roller 21 to prevent the friction noise on the end engaging pole 11 of The latch groove 32 of the 30 is configured to be engaged.

상기와 같이 구성되는 본 고안의 실시예에 다른 작용 및 효과를 설명하면 차량의 주정차시 주차 브레이크의 레버(10)를 잡아 당겨 브레이크에 제동을 걸때, 로드(20)끝단에 설치되는 래치(31)의 걸림폴(20)에 설치되는 합성수지재 롤러(21)가 섹터(30)의 래치홈(32)을 타고 제3도에서 보는 바와 같이 구름 접촉을 하게 되므로 합성수지재 롤러(21)의 미끄럼 접촉 동작에 의해서 마찰을 일으키는 현상을 방지할 수 있게 되고 이에 따라 마찰 소음을 방지할 수 있게 되는 것이다.When explaining the other operation and effect to the embodiment of the present invention is configured as described above when the vehicle brakes by pulling the lever 10 of the parking brake to brake, the latch 31 is installed at the end of the rod 20 Sliding contact operation of the synthetic resin roller 21, because the synthetic resin roller 21 is installed in the engaging pole 20 of the roller 30 of the sector 30 is in contact with the cloud as shown in FIG. By this, it is possible to prevent the phenomenon that causes friction, thereby preventing the friction noise.

이상에서 살펴 본 바와 같이 본 고안은 차량의 주차 브레이크를 이루는 섹터의 래치홈과 걸림 접촉되는 래치의 걸림폴에 마찰음을 억제할 수 있는 합성수지재 롤러를 결합하여 주차 브레이크의 레버를 잡아 당겨 브레이크에 제동을 걸때, 로드끝단에 설치되는 래치의 걸림폴에 설치되는 합성수지재 롤러가 섹터의 래치홈을 타고 구름 접촉을 하게 하므로서 합성수지재 롤러의 미끄럼 접촉 동작에 의해서 마찰을 일으키는 현상을 방지할 수 있어 마찰 소음을 방지할 수 있고 이에 따라 제품의 품질과 상품성 및 신뢰성을 향상시킬 수 있는 효과를 얻고자 한 것이다.As described above, the present invention is coupled to the latching groove of the sector forming the parking brake of the vehicle and the synthetic resin roller which can suppress the friction sound by engaging the latching pole of the latch that is in contact with the brake. When it is applied, the plastic roller installed in the latching pole of the rod installed at the rod end makes rolling contact through the latch groove of the sector, thereby preventing friction caused by sliding contact action of the plastic roller. This is to achieve the effect that can be prevented and thereby improve the product quality, marketability and reliability.
